Front Door Designs That Suit Modern Homes For a modern front elevation, slab doors often fit best because they keep the design simple. A slab door keeps the focus on the lines of the house rather than on the door itself. You can add personality with finishes and glass without making the door feel busy. A three-panel or flush contemporary door is another strong option. They tend to suit newer builds, updated ranch homes, and simple exteriors that need a little structure. For homeowners who want light, narrow glass inserts can be useful, but the placement matters. In Florence, it pays to be selective with glass because sunlight and heat are not small concerns. Color matters as much as shape. Many modern homes look sharp with charcoal, black, deep bronze, muted blue, or a warm wood tone on a fiberglass skin. When the door and the home speak the same design language, the whole front elevation looks more polished. How Window Operation Affects Comfort And Maintenance When comparing double-hung vs single-hung windows Florence SC buyers, the main differences are ventilation, maintenance, and cost. Double-hung units tend to be easier to live with, while single-hung windows can be the more economical option. Casement windows vs double-hung windows pros and cons often center on airflow and sealing. Casements can close very tightly and are useful where ventilation matters, while double-hungs are a familiar choice that works in many floor plans. For style, grid patterns, frame color, and proportion should be tied to the house, not just the catalog. The wrong grid layout can make a façade look busy or awkward, especially on an older home.
